These are mechanical components designed to provide free motion in one direction. They reduce friction between moving parts, allowing for efficient and accurate linear movement. There are several types of linear motion bearings, including ball bearings, roller bearings, sleeve bearings, and magnetic bearings, each with its own unique characteristics and applications.<\/p>\n<h3>Importance of Industry Standards<\/h3>\n<p>Industry standards serve as a benchmark for quality, performance, and safety in the manufacturing and use of linear motion bearings. They ensure that products meet specific criteria, making them interchangeable, reliable, and suitable for their intended applications. Adhering to these standards not only safeguards the end &#8211; user but also promotes fair competition among suppliers and enhances the overall efficiency of the manufacturing process.<\/p>\n<h3>Key Industry Standards for Linear Motion Bearings<\/h3>\n<h4>ISO Standards<\/h4>\n<p>The International Organization for Standardization (ISO) is a globally recognized body that develops and publishes standards across various industries. It specifies the geometric dimensions, surface roughness, and material properties of sliding guideways, ensuring that they can withstand high loads and provide stable linear motion.<\/p>\n<h3>Impact of Standards on Product Quality<\/h3>\n<p>When linear motion bearings are manufactured according to industry standards, they offer several benefits in terms of product quality.<\/p>\n<h4>Dimensional Accuracy<\/h4>\n<p>Standards ensure that bearings have precise dimensions, which is crucial for proper fit and function. A bearing with accurate dimensions will integrate seamlessly into the machinery, reducing the risk of misalignment and wear. For example, if a ball bearing&#8217;s inner and outer diameters deviate from the standard, it may not fit correctly on the shaft or in the housing, leading to premature failure.<\/p>\n<h4>Material Quality<\/h4>\n<p>Industry standards specify the materials and heat &#8211; treatment processes used in bearing manufacturing. High &#8211; quality materials and proper heat treatment ensure that bearings have the necessary hardness, toughness, and corrosion resistance. For instance, a linear motion bearing made from sub &#8211; standard steel may not be able to withstand the loads and stresses in its application, resulting in a shorter service life.<\/p>\n<h4>Performance Consistency<\/h4>\n<p>Standards set performance requirements such as load &#8211; carrying capacity, speed limits, and friction coefficients. This means that bearings from different manufacturers can be expected to perform similarly, allowing for easy substitution and reliable operation. For example, a bearing that meets ISO standards for load &#8211; carrying capacity will provide a consistent level of performance, regardless of the manufacturer.<\/p>\n<h3>How Standards Affect Your Purchasing Decisions<\/h3>\n<p>As a customer, understanding industry standards can help you make informed decisions when purchasing linear motion bearings.<\/p>\n<h4>Ensuring Compatibility<\/h4>\n<p>By choosing bearings that comply with relevant standards, you can ensure compatibility with existing machinery or other components in your system.
